Description

Fengel (Rohirric for Prince) was the much-despised 15th King of Rohan, and the grandfather of King Théoden. He is infamous having been cursed by Wyrgende with an omen of death afflicting his entire bloodline.

Born in T.A. 2870 during the reign of his father, King Folcwine, Fengel was originally not intended to become King of Rohan, as he was the youngest of three brothers. His brothers, Folcred and Fastred, were sent off to war to aid the Kingdom of Gondor in the wars against the Haradrim far to the south, both of whom perished at the Crossings of Poros in T.A. 2885. Thus it was that when King Folcwine died in T.A. 2903, Fengel became the fifteenth King of Rohan, ruling for a total of fifty years.

Fengel was not a kind or charitable King, and was particularly noted for his greed and lust for gold, and made many enemies. His son and heir, Prince Thengel, often argued with his father, thus causing the former to leave Rohan for a time to live with his wife's family in Lossarnach, in Gondor.

Fengel's final days were marred by a winter hunting trip along the Entwash in T.A. 2953, where an old crone named Wyrgende stumbled upon the royal hunting camp, lost and hungry. Begging for a scrap of bread and goodwill, Wyrgende was rebuffed by King Fengel, who cast his own knife to her, ordered her to find her own food, and sent her away into the bitter night. Horrified, Fengel's men searched for the women when morning came, finding her body at the foot of a massive stone, with runes carved into it's face: the Curse of Wyrgende. It read:

"Feckless Fengel, fool I name thee, Grief shall be the get of thy greed. No lord of your line shall long live, upon thy seat no son shall settle. Kin and kingdom your craving hath killed, Until the might of the Mark is mended. - Wyrgende."

King Fengel was furious, and he ordered Wyrgende's body burned and the stone destroyed, but no man of his company could bear her, and every hammer and mattock they set to the stone shattered on contact. King Fengel himself assailed the stone with his sword until the blade shattered, and a shard pierced his thigh. The wound festered, and King Fengel died of blood poisoning on the first day of Spring, aged eighty-three. He was succeeded by his son Thengel, who returned from Gondor to lead the Rohirrim.

His bloodline since was marred with the deaths of many young kin. The most recent of these is Prince Théodred, who would not live to receive his father's crown.

Fengel, King of Rohan, appears briefly as a flashback in the Great River, where Horn regales the adventurer's fellowship with the story of the King and the Stone of Wyrgende.
